The On-line crushing & recycling system is to solve the problem of runner waste with lower labor cost, better material quality, and lower energy consumption. And it is a very important step of Automation Production. The good points of this system with low-speed granulator:
1. Make full use of material. The runners can be used on-line when the material still has the best performance.
2. Less labor cost. No man is needed to collect, to move, or to crush the runners.
3. Less powder after crushing, low speed crushing brings less powder and less heat while crushing.
4. Low consumption of electricity. The average electricity consumption is 6-8 kw/h in 24 hours.
5. Low noise.
6. Easy to clean.
